    Bimagrumab (Anti-ACVR2B Reference Antibody) is a human monoclonal antibody that blocks activin type II receptor (ActRII), with KDs of 1.7 pM and 434 pM for human ActRIIB and ActRIIA, respectively. Bimagrumab can be used for the research of pathological muscle loss and weakness.

    Fidrisertib (BLU-782) is the orally active inhibitor for activin receptor-like kinase 2 (ALK2) that inhibits ALK2R206H, ALK2, ALK1, ALK6, ALK3, ALK4, TGFβR2 and ALK5 with IC50s of 0.2, 0.6, 3, 24, 45, 65, 67 and 155 nM, respectively.

    HM-279 is a potent and orally active ALK5 inhibitor with an IC50 of 4.7 nM. HM-279 shows cross-reactivity with ALK7 (IC50 = 6.8 nM), but HM-279 has fair to good selectivity against other TGF-β receptor family kinases, with 4.5-693-fold selectivity. HM-279 demonstrates antitumor activity in vivo through CD8+ T cell immunity. HM-279 can be used for the research of colon cancer.
